Injury Reports and Their Role in Legal Proceedings

accident, attorney

Injury reports play a pivotal role in rideshare safety litigation, serving as crucial documents that detail the circumstances surrounding accidents involving ride-sharing services. These comprehensive reports, often including police statements, medical records, and witness accounts, provide essential information for legal proceedings. In cases of Bronx accident injury reports, for instance, they offer insights into factors contributing to collisions, driver behavior, and potential negligence on the part of either the rideshare company or the driver.

Lawyers rely heavily on these reports to build strong cases, focusing on aspects such as speed, road conditions, and compliance with traffic regulations. They help establish liability and support claims for compensation by demonstrating how negligence led to injuries. Accurate injury reports are instrumental in navigating complex legal landscapes, ensuring that victims receive the justice and financial support they deserve.

Liability and Responsibility in Rideshare Accidents

accident, attorney

In rideshare accidents, determining liability and responsibility is a complex process that involves multiple parties, including the rideshare company, drivers, passengers, and sometimes even local transportation authorities. When an accident occurs in a place like the Bronx, an extensive Bronx accident injury report is compiled to scrutinize every aspect of the incident. These reports delve into factors such as driver behavior, vehicle maintenance, and passenger safety measures, aiming to establish fault and allocate compensation accordingly.

Rideshare companies are increasingly held accountable for ensuring safe rides, often through stringent driver screening processes, regular vehicle inspections, and advanced safety technologies. However, the responsibility doesn’t end with the company; drivers must adhere to traffic rules and exercise reasonable care while transporting passengers. In cases of negligence or reckless driving that leads to accidents, both the rideshare firm and the driver could face legal repercussions, as outlined in the Bronx accident injury report.

Navigating the Legal Process for Victims of Rideshare Crashes

accident, attorney

Navigating the legal process after a rideshare crash can be complex and intimidating for victims in the Bronx or anywhere else. The first step is to ensure everyone’s safety and seek medical attention if needed, as documented in a comprehensive accident injury report. This report becomes crucial documentation that details the circumstances leading up to the collision, injuries sustained, and potential at-fault parties.

Victims should then gather evidence such as police reports, witness statements, and any relevant rideshare company policies. Engaging an experienced attorney who specializes in Rideshare Safety Litigation is essential. They guide victims through the legal system, ensuring their rights are protected while pursuing compensation for medical bills, lost wages, pain and suffering, and other damages incurred due to the accident, as outlined in Bronx accident injury reports.
